Output d40ecbfa99ad0929a962bc35cfa85367541c92865036b1df3697b72caa828c50:0

value
2676935
script pubkey
OP_0 OP_PUSHBYTES_20 d88e19c2069b10996ee821af5fa8926a82457e02
address
bc1qmz8pnssxnvgfjmhgyxh4l2yjd2py2lsz5eehft
transaction
d40ecbfa99ad0929a962bc35cfa85367541c92865036b1df3697b72caa828c50